Euro Area International Trade in Goods Surplus €14.2 Bn in July 2026

16 September 2026

The first estimates of euro area balance showed a €14.2 bn surplus in trade in goods with the rest of the world in July 2026, compared with + €10.7 bn in July 2025.

The euro area exports of goods to the rest of the world in July 2026 were €276.0 billion, an increase of 9.0% compared with July 2025 (€253.3 bn).

Imports from the rest of the world stood at €261.8 bn, a rise of 7.9% compared with July 2025 (€242.6 bn).
